Question I fell in love with a man from Venezuela who I met in my home in Los
Angeles. I want to learn Spanish with a Venezuelan accent so I may
understand him better. I once took French with a lady from Togo and I
sounded funny to my French uncle so...now I'm hesitant to learn a language
from just anyone. I'd be like a Chinese guy speaking English with an Alabama
accent. Sometimes...it just sounds funny when you see who its coming from :)
Where might I specifically find a tutor or a class which is taught by someone
from Venezuela?
Answer Hola JD
Te respondo de una vez en Castellano, asi practicas y sabras si lo entiendes.
El Castellano que hablamos los venezolanos, se caracteriza por una mala diccion, las personas aqui no pronuncian completo las palabras, cortan las "s", hablan en singular, aparte de utilizar modismos que son vulgares.
Hablar castellano, como los venezolanos es como hablar el Ingles de Biloxi, Mississippi !
